- Introduction of Norwegian Driver's License Types Before diving into costs, it is vital to understand the kinds of licenses readily available in Norway. The license classifications are as follows:
- License Category Description Class A Motorcycles, including larger bikes Class B Automobiles and light vehicles Class C Heavy cars, consisting of trucks Class D Buses Class BE Light trailers connected to a Class B vehicle Initial Costs of Obtaining a Driver's License The expenses associated with getting a chauffeur's license in Norway can vary based upon several aspects, consisting of the kind of license, driving school fees, and other miscellaneous expenses. Below is a breakdown of these expenses.
- Cost Element Approximated Cost (NOK) Application Fee 1,200 Theory Test Fee 600 Practical Driving Test Fee 1,300 Compulsory Driving Lessons (10-20 hrs) 15,000 - 30,000 Medical checkup 500 Learner's Driving License 200 Additional Practice Hours (if required) 1,500 per hour Approximated Total Cost (Class B) 20,000 - 35,000 Breakdown of Costs Application Fee: This is a one-time cost charged when the application for a chauffeur's license is submitted.
- Theory Test Fee: Applicants are needed to pass a theory test to demonstrate their knowledge of roadway signs, traffic laws, and safe driving practices.
- Practical Driving Test Fee: This cost covers the cost of taking the practical driving test. Prospects must show their capability to operate a lorry securely and follow all traffic regulations.
- Compulsory Driving Lessons: Norwegian law requires brand-new drivers to take a minimum number of driving lessons with a licensed instructor. The cost can differ depending upon the driving school and the area.
- Medical Examination: A medical exam is required to guarantee that candidates are fit to drive.
- Learner's Driving License: A little cost is related to obtaining a student's license, which enables practice driving under guidance.
- Extra Practice Hours: If the applicant requires more driving lessons than mandated, extra charges will apply.
